How the sector runs when you order flight catering at GHN

Cabin crew and handling agents coordinate the pre-flight sequence; your FBO receives the delivery on the timeline you set when you order private jet catering, synchronized with fuelling and the slot list. Lead time is typically twenty-four hours for a full production run, shorter for simpler cold menus where the day permits. A private jet catering quote reflects the galley oven capacity and refrigeration limits of your aircraft type; late changes are absorbed where production allows, confirmed as soon as you send the message.

The menu

Private jet catering menu at Guanghan Airport

Breakfast service, cold plates that hold across a five-hour leg, mains that reheat in a galley oven, crew meals on the same order—each item labelled with allergens, portioned per seat, packed to fit the trolley and refrigeration space you specify. You order what the cabin can serve: a hot lunch for eight that reheats in thirty minutes, or a cold spread for twelve that travels without power, delivered complete and ready to board.

Seared duck breast with pickled plum and sesame greens

Served cold, holds four hours, reheats in fifteen minutes if needed, contains sesame and soy.

Braised short rib with ginger, garlic, and steamed bok choy

Reheats in a galley oven at 160°C for twenty minutes, holds texture, contains gluten.

Panna cotta with poached pear and candied walnut

Served cold, travels well, holds refrigerated for six hours, contains dairy and tree nuts.

Three of the dishes the Guanghan Airport kitchen cooks. Allergen detail is confirmed in writing with your quote.
